Tata Ultra school buses get Skoolman Telematics for real time tracking

Catering to increased concerns of student safety during school bus travel, Tata Motors, leading automakers in India have launched Tata SKOOLMAN’ Telematics service besides the new Tata Ultranew Ultra BS3 Safe School Bus at 2015 SIAM Bus and Special Vehicle Show being held at the India Expo Mart, Greater Noida.

These tracking solutions which are directed for enhanced student safety will come as a standard fitment on Ultra range of school buses and Tata SKOOLMAN also allows parents to track the departure and arrival of school buses in real time via SMS alerts, live tracking or on a map or through mobile phone applications. Tata SKOOLMAN also enables operators to plan bus routes and management of the fleet in a better and more efficient manner.

Tata SKOOLMAN works to the advantage of parents and schools while ensuring on board safety for school children. It sets of automatic SMS to parents at the time of pick up and drop allowing parents to follow the bus movements through a map on real time basis. Schools can track the buses with updates every 10 seconds, while schools receive SMS or email alerts in case of unsafe driving. Fleet owners can manage routes more efficiently thereby reducing fuel consumption and carbon footprint by engine idling monitoring.

Tata Motors has taken various other initiatives to ensure safety in school buses. The company conducted an essay competition titled, “Dream it to win it” and a campaign called “Hamara Bus Ki Baat Hai” in various schools across India. The company has undertaken training of 15000 bus staff in 41 cities and in 295 schools in India.
